Abstract

Purpose. Exploring by monolithic concrete slabs tests under static load of the possibility of corrugated steel decking bearing anchoring by bolted connections. Methodology. Test specimens were manufactured: fragment models of monolithic concrete bridge deck slabs with external reinforcement by corrugated steel decking with bearing anchoring by bolted connections. Specimens were tested under pure bending scheme by static load. Findings. During the tests carrying capacity of monolithic concrete slabs, reinforced by corrugated steel decking with bolted bearing anchoring, was determined; determined carrying capacity is comparable with such capacity of slabs with welded bearing anchoring. After the tests was made a conclusion that corrugated steel decking affects on the survivability of samples by preventing the progressive collapse of specimens. Originality. During the laboratory tests data of carrying capacity of specimens was received, nature of crack formation, features of work and destruction of specimens were described. Practical value. The experimental confirmation the possibilities and perceptivity of steel decking's bearing bolted anchoring appliance in bridge building were obtained.
